 * evercookie 0.4 (10/13/2010) -- extremely persistent cookies
 *
 *  by samy kamkar : code@samy.pl : http://samy.pl
 *
 * this api attempts to produce several types of persistent data
 * to essentially make a cookie virtually irrevocable from a system
 *
 * specifically it uses:
 *  - standard http cookies
 *  - flash cookies (local shared objects)
 *  - silverlight isolated storage
 *  - png generation w/forced cache and html5 canvas pixel reading
 *  - http etags
 *  - http cache
 *  - window.name
 *  - IE userData
 *  - html5 session cookies
 *  - html5 local storage
 *  - html5 global storage
 *  - html5 database storage via sqlite
 *  - css history scanning
 *
 *  if any cookie is found, it's then reset to all the other locations
 *  for example, if someone deletes all but one type of cookie, once
 *  that cookie is re-discovered, all of the other cookie types get reset
 *
 *  !!! SOME OF THESE ARE CROSS-DOMAIN COOKIES, THIS MEANS
 *  OTHER SITES WILL BE ABLE TO READ SOME OF THESE COOKIES !!!
